The portfolio's core allocation is defined by a clear defensive stance. It holds 64.25% in bonds, a significant overweight to the category average of 49.44%. This is balanced by 27.11% in US stocks and 8.63% in foreign stocks, representing underweights to the category's 32.24% total stock exposure. This structure creates a portfolio that is fundamentally conservative, prioritizing capital preservation over aggressive growth.

Quantitatively, this allocation sets up a low-volatility profile. The heavy bond weighting acts as a cushion, dampening the portfolio's overall swings in value. This is the expected trade-off: lower long-term returns are anticipated in exchange for reduced risk. The setup is classic for a defensive strategy, where the goal is to protect principal through market cycles rather than chase high equity returns. For a 529 plan, this structure aims to provide stability as college costs are projected, but it also caps the potential for higher growth that might be needed to outpace tuition inflation over the long haul.

The Enrollment-Based Glide Path and Its Impact

The portfolio's defensive stance is not static; it is governed by a systematic, rules-based mechanism known as an enrollment-based glide path. This design automatically shifts assets from higher-risk to lower-risk holdings as the beneficiary approaches college age. The intended impact is clear: to reduce portfolio volatility and protect principal in the final years before withdrawals begin. By systematically moving toward bonds and away from stocks, the strategy aims to lock in gains and avoid the risk of a market downturn eroding the account balance just as funds are needed.

This mechanism creates a defined trade-off. The caps on long-term growth potential are explicit. The portfolio's heavy bond weighting of 64.25% is a permanent feature, not a temporary allocation. This structure ensures the portfolio remains conservative throughout its life, but it also means it will likely underperform a more aggressive, equity-heavy portfolio over a full 18-year horizon. The benefit is a significant reduction in drawdown risk during market downturns in the later stages of the investment period. The portfolio is positioned to weather volatility, but it does so by accepting a lower expected return.

From a portfolio construction perspective, this is a classic hedging strategy. The glide path acts as a built-in hedge against time decay, where the risk of market loss is highest when the money is needed. For a 529 plan, this is a rational choice for risk-averse investors who prioritize capital preservation over growth. However, it also means the portfolio offers no alpha-generating opportunity in the final years; its performance will closely track the bond index it is overweighted to. The strategy is effective at managing one specific risk-market timing near the withdrawal date-but it does so by sacrificing the potential for higher returns that might be necessary to fully fund rising tuition costs.

Strategic Fit and Portfolio Construction Implications

This portfolio is a textbook example of a systematic, rules-based allocation designed for a specific investor profile: those prioritizing capital preservation over growth for college savings. Its construction is not about chasing alpha but about delivering a predictable, low-volatility path to meet a future liability. The heavy bond weighting and enrollment-based glide path create a defensive strategy that is well-suited for risk-averse families who are uncomfortable with market swings near the withdrawal date. For these investors, the portfolio's primary appeal is its discipline in hedging against time decay, providing a clear hedge against the risk of a market downturn eroding funds when they are needed most.

The primary risk this strategy faces is not volatility, but underperformance relative to equity markets over the long term. By maintaining a 64.25% bond weighting throughout its life, the portfolio systematically caps its growth potential. This creates a significant inflation risk. Over an 18-year horizon, the modest returns from a bond-heavy portfolio may fail to keep pace with rising tuition costs and general inflation. In this scenario, the strategy successfully preserves principal but may still erode purchasing power, leaving the account insufficient to fund the full cost of college. The portfolio construction here is a bet on stability, but it is a bet that could lose ground to persistent price increases.
